A fisherman is someone who catches fish for a living. Fishing is one of the oldest professions in the world. Many people around the world rely on fish as a source of food and income. Fishermen work in rivers, lakes, and oceans. Their job is essential because fish provide food for millions of people.

Fishermen usually wake up very early in the morning. They prepare their boats and equipment before going out to sea. They need to make sure everything is ready before they leave. This includes checking the nets, hooks, and bait. If something is wrong, it can make fishing harder or even dangerous. Fishermen must always be careful because the sea can be unpredictable.

Once they are on the water, fishermen spend many hours looking for the right place to fish. They have to know the habits of the fish they want to catch. Some fish stay close to the surface, while others live deep in the ocean. Fishermen use different tools and methods depending on the type of fish they want to catch. For example, some use nets to catch large numbers of fish at once. Others use fishing lines with bait to catch specific fish, like tuna or salmon.

Fishing can be hard and dangerous. Sometimes, fishermen have to go far from the shore to find fish. They may spend days or even weeks at sea. The weather can be rough, with strong winds and big waves. Fishermen have to be strong and brave to do their job. They also need to be patient. Some days they may catch a lot of fish, while on other days they may catch very little.

Fishermen also have to deal with different seasons. In some places, they can fish all year long. But in other places, there are certain times when fishing is not allowed. This is to protect fish populations and the environment. Fishermen need to follow these rules to make sure there will always be enough fish for the future.

When fishermen return to land, their work is not over. They have to clean and prepare the fish for sale. Some fishermen sell their fish directly to markets or restaurants. Others work with companies that buy the fish and sell it to people around the world. This part of the job is important because fresh fish needs to be sold quickly. If the fish is not fresh, it will spoil, and no one will buy it.

Fishermen must also take care of their boats and equipment. After a long day of fishing, they often need to fix or clean their tools. A boat in good condition is very important for safety and efficiency. If something breaks while at sea, it could cause problems.

Fishing is not just a job; it is also a way of life for many people. In small fishing communities, families often work together. The skills of fishing are passed down from one generation to the next. Children learn how to fish from their parents, and they help with tasks like fixing nets or cleaning fish. These communities depend on fishing for their survival. It brings them food, money, and a sense of identity.

However, being a fisherman is not easy. It requires a lot of hard work, strength, and knowledge of the sea. Fishermen need to be physically strong because they often work long hours. They must also be able to handle difficult conditions, like bad weather or long periods away from home. It can be a lonely job, especially for those who go far out to sea. But many fishermen love the sea and cannot imagine doing anything else.

Fishing also plays an important role in the global economy. Many countries depend on fish as a major source of income. Fish are traded around the world, and the fishing industry provides jobs to millions of people. Besides the fishermen themselves, there are many other jobs related to fishing, like those who work in fish processing, transportation, and sales.

Despite its importance, the fishing industry faces challenges. Overfishing is one of the biggest problems. When too many fish are caught, it can harm the environment and reduce fish populations. This can make it harder for fishermen to earn a living. Governments and international organizations have created rules to protect fish stocks and ensure that fishing is done in a sustainable way. Fishermen have to adapt to these rules, which can sometimes make their job more difficult.

In recent years, technology has changed the way many fishermen work. New tools like GPS and fish finders help fishermen locate fish more easily. Boats are also becoming more advanced, with better engines and safety equipment. These changes have made fishing more efficient, but they have also increased competition. Today, many fishermen have to work harder to stay in business.

In conclusion, the job of a fisherman is both challenging and rewarding. It requires skill, strength, and knowledge of the sea. Fishermen play a vital role in providing food for people all over the world. They work hard to catch fish, often in difficult conditions, and their work is essential to many communities and economies. Despite the challenges they face, many fishermen take pride in their job and continue to fish because it is not just a way to earn money but a way of life.
